The invention discloses a compound containing triarylamine and its application in organic electroluminescent devices. The compound contains a triarylamine structure and has strong electron-rich properties. After connecting the long-chain branched structure of carbazole derivatives , so that the molecules are not easy to crystallize, not easy to aggregate, and have the characteristics of good film-forming properties; the compound of the present invention has electron-rich properties, and the branch chain is an electron-donating group. Because the electron-donating ability of the group is different, the HOMO energy of the material Levels are different, and can be used as materials for different functional layers; in addition, the compound of the present invention has a high triplet energy level, which can effectively block energy loss and facilitate energy transfer. Therefore, after the compound of the present invention is used as an organic electroluminescent functional layer material in an OLED device, the current efficiency, power efficiency and external quantum efficiency of the device are greatly improved; at the same time, the device life is significantly improved. |
